body {
     font-family: Verdana, Geneva, sans-serif;
     font-size: 12px;
     color: #000000;
     background-color:#f2e7d5;
     margin:0px;
     padding:0px;
     background-color:#dad1c3;
     background-image: url(images/mainbg3.jpg);
     background-repeat: repeat-x;
     background-position: top;
}

a {
     color:#c9015d;
     text-decoration:underline;}
     
a:hover {
     color:#f10772;
     text-decoration:none;}

p {
     line-height:17px;
     padding:0px;
     margin-top: 10px;
     margin-right: 0px;
     margin-bottom: 10px;
     margin-left: 0px;
     }

th, td {
     font-family: Verdana, Geneva, sans-serif;
     font-size: 12px;
}

h1 {
     line-height:27px;
     padding:0px;
     font-size:30px;
     font-weight:bold;
     color:#e35802;
     margin-top: 10px;
     margin-right: 0px;
     margin-bottom: 20px;
     margin-left: 0px;
}

#mainbox {
     width:999px;
     padding-bottom:15px;
     text-align:center;
     margin-left:auto;
     margin-right:auto;
     background-image: url(images/mainbg2.gif);
     background-repeat: repeat-y;
}

.toptable {
     margin-left:6px;}
     
#mainbox2 {
     width:823px;
     background-color:#FFF;
     margin-top:10px;
     text-align:center;
     margin-left:auto;
     margin-right:auto;
     border: 3px solid #a04525;
}
     
.contentbox {
     text-align:left;
     width:950px;
     margin-top:10px;
     margin-left:25px;
     background-color:#fff9d2;
     border: 1px solid #eabb72;
     }
     
.contentbox_bot {
     margin-top:2px;
     margin-bottom:20px;
     margin-left:25px;
     width:952px;
     height:216px;
     background-color:#ffffff;
     background-image: url(images/boxbg2.jpg);
     background-repeat: repeat-x;
     background-position: bottom;
}
     
.boximgbig {
     margin-top:15px;
     margin-bottom:5px;
     margin-left:5px;
     border: 5px solid #a04525;
}
     
h2 {
     margin-top:10px;
     margin-bottom:5px;
     font-size:34px;
     font-weight:bold;
     margin-left:15px;
     margin-right:10px;
     color:#c30c0c;}
     
.boxmodel_text {
     width:412px;
     height:265px;
     background-image:url(images/boxmodelbg.jpg);
     margin-top:7px;
     margin-bottom:5px;
     margin-right:11px;
     background-color:#f06c9a;
     border: 1px solid #fff9d2;
     background-repeat: repeat-x;
     background-position: bottom;
}

.boxmodel_text p {
     font-weight:bold;
     margin:18px;
     color:#FFF;
     line-height:19px;
}

.box_td01 {
     padding-left:24px;
     padding-bottom:5px;
     width:420px;}
     
     
.button_red {
     margin-right:3px;
     height:50px;
     width:190px;
     background-color: #067ba0;
     border-top-width: 2px;
     border-right-width: 2px;
     border-bottom-width: 2px;
     border-left-width: 2px;
     border-top-style: solid;
     border-right-style: solid;
     border-bottom-style: solid;
     border-left-style: solid;
     border-top-color: #10adde;
     border-right-color: #055771;
     border-bottom-color: #055771;
     border-left-color: #10adde;
     font-family: Verdana, Geneva, sans-serif;
     font-size: 14px;
     font-weight: bold;
     color: #FFF;
}

.button_red2 {

     height:50px;
     width:288px;
     background-color: #b12168;
     border-top-width: 2px;
     border-right-width: 2px;
     border-bottom-width: 2px;
     border-left-width: 2px;
     border-top-style: solid;
     border-right-style: solid;
     border-bottom-style: solid;
     border-left-style: solid;
     border-top-color: #d93385;
     border-right-color: #951c58;
     border-bottom-color: #951c58;
     border-left-color: #d93385;
     font-family: Georgia, "Times New Roman", Times, serif;
     font-size: 20px;
     font-weight: bold;
     color: #FFF;
}

.button_orange {
     height:50px;
     width:220px;
     background-color: #f6085b;
     border-top-width: 2px;
     border-left-width: 2px;
     border-top-style: solid;
     border-left-style: solid;
     border-top-color: #ff73a4;
     border-left-color: #ff73a4;
     font-family: Verdana, Geneva, sans-serif;
     font-size: 14px;
     font-weight: bold;
     color: #ffffff;
     border-right-width: 2px;
     border-bottom-width: 2px;
     border-right-style: solid;
     border-bottom-style: solid;
     border-right-color: #c90b4d;
     border-bottom-color: #c90b4d;
}

.button_orange2 {
     height:50px;
     width:288px;
     background-color: #e5dc19;
     border-top-width: 2px;
     border-right-width: 2px;
     border-bottom-width: 2px;
     border-left-width: 2px;
     border-top-style: solid;
     border-right-style: solid;
     border-bottom-style: solid;
     border-left-style: solid;
     border-top-color: #f4f099;
     border-right-color: #bab315;
     border-bottom-color: #bab315;
     border-left-color: #f4f099;
     font-family: Georgia, "Times New Roman", Times, serif;
     font-size: 20px;
     font-weight: bold;
     color: #ad0202;
}

.button_darkorange {
     margin-right:5px;
     height:50px;
     background-color: #d3400c;
     border-top-width: 2px;
     border-right-width: 2px;
     border-bottom-width: 2px;
     border-left-width: 2px;
     border-top-style: solid;
     border-right-style: solid;
     border-bottom-style: solid;
     border-left-style: solid;
     border-top-color: #fd8b63;
     border-right-color: #a63007;
     border-bottom-color: #a63007;
     border-left-color: #fd8b63;
     font-family: Verdana, Geneva, sans-serif;
     font-size: 20px;
     font-weight: bold;
     color: #FFF;
}

.modelvideobox {
     width:479px;
     margin-top:5px;
     margin-bottom:5px;
     border: 2px solid #a04525;}
     
.boxmodel_botimg {
     margin-top:3px;
}
     
.boxmodel_bottext {
     width:952px;
     margin-top:3px;
     margin-bottom:25px;
     margin-left:25px;
     padding-top:5px;
     padding-bottom:5px;
     text-align:center;
     font-size:35px;
     font-weight:bold;
     color:#ffffff;
     background-color:#b0b0b0;
     background-image: url(images/bottextbg.jpg);
     background-repeat: repeat-x;
     background-position: top;
}

.boxtxtbot {
     padding-left:15px;
     padding-top:15px;
     width:150px;
     font-size:22px;
     font-weight:bold;
     color:#7c2b0e;
     text-align:left;
     float:left;
     font-style: italic;
}

.boxmodel_botimg_bg {
     margin-top:15px;
     margin-left:15px;
     width:240px;
     height:186px;
     background-image:url(images/boxmodel_botimg_bg.jpg);
     float:left;}
     
.bot_buttons {
     text-align:center;
     margin-bottom:40px;
     } 
     
.podvalbox1 {
     width:980px;
     margin-top:20px;
     margin-left:10px;
     text-align:center;
     background-color:#fdbe00;
     color:#913609;
     padding-top:15px;
     padding-bottom:15px;
     
}

.podvalbox1 a {
     color:#913609;
     text-decoration:underline;}
     
.podvalbox1 a:hover {
     color:#913609;
     text-decoration:none;}
     
.podvalbox2 {
     width:980px;
     text-align:center;
     margin-left:10px;
     color:#ffffff;
     line-height:18px;
     background-color:#ffffff;
     padding-top:15px;
     padding-bottom:15px;
     background-image: url(images/podvalback.jpg);
     background-repeat: repeat-x;
     background-position: bottom;
}
     
hr {
     width:900px;
     height:1px;
     border:0px;
     color:#fdbe00;
     background-color:#fdbe00;
     margin-top:8px;
     margin-bottom:8px;
     }
     
.modelimg {
     margin-bottom:30px;
     border: 4px solid #fdbe00;
     }
     
.boxtitle2 {
     margin-left:10px;
     font-size:18px;
     font-weight:bold;
     padding-top:9px;
     padding-bottom:9px;
     color:#FFF;
     width:980px;
     background-color:#ca4c04;}
     
.boxmodel_title {
     background-color:#ffd5e8;
     width:930px;
     margin-left:25px;
     padding-top:7px;
     padding-bottom:7px;
     padding-left:20px;
     font-size:24px;
     font-weight:bold;
     color:#c9015d;
     border-top-width: 1px;
     border-right-width: 1px;
     border-left-width: 1px;
     border-top-style: solid;
     border-right-style: solid;
     border-left-style: solid;
     border-top-color: #c9015d;
     border-right-color: #c9015d;
     border-left-color: #c9015d;
     border-bottom-width: 1px;
     border-bottom-style: solid;
     border-bottom-color: #c9015d;
}

.pageinside_title {
     font-size:26px;
     font-weight:bold;
     padding-left:25px;
     color:#a50000}
     
.joinbox {
     width:950px;
     text-align:left;
     margin-left:25px;
     margin-right:20px;
     margin-right:10px;
     margin-top:15px;
     border: 2px solid #eabb72;
     background-color:#fff9d2;
     }
     
.tab2 {
     background-color:#eabb72;
     padding:15px;}
     
     
.joinbuttons {
     padding-left:20px;
     padding-right:20px;
     padding-top:5px;
     padding-bottom:5px;
     font-weight:bold;
     color:#ffffff;
     background-color:#ce4e04;
     border-top-width: 2px;
     border-right-width: 2px;
     border-bottom-width: 2px;
     border-left-width: 2px;
     border-top-style: solid;
     border-right-style: solid;
     border-bottom-style: solid;
     border-left-style: solid;
     border-top-color: #f36614;
     border-right-color: #b4490b;
     border-bottom-color: #b4490b;
     border-left-color: #f36614;
}
     
.txt_orange {
     color:#ad0202;}
     
.warningtxt {
     width:600px;
     line-height:19px;
     text-align:left;
     background-color:#fff9d2;
     border: 1px solid #eabb72;
     margin-top:20px;
     margin-bottom:15px;
     padding:20px;
     margin-left:auto;
     margin-right:auto;}
     
#warpodvalbox {
     width:710px;
     margin-top:20px;
     margin-bottom:10px;}
     
#warpodvalbox_td1 {
     padding-top:15px;
     padding-bottom:15px;
     margin-top:10px;
     background-repeat: no-repeat;
     background-position: top;
}

.memtable {
     width:930px;
     text-align:left;
     padding:4px;
     margin-bottom:10px;
     margin-top:10px;
     background-color: #fff9d2;
     border: 4px solid #eabb72;
}

.memtable2 {   padding:7px;
     margin-bottom:10px;
     margin-top:10px;
     background-color: #e1c79f;
     border: 4px solid #cb9745;
}

.imgborder1 {  border: 5px solid #eabb72;
     margin-right:6px;
}


.memtitle1{ paddint-top: 7px; padding-bottom: 7px; margin-top: 7px; margin-bottom: 7px; padding-left: 4px; font-weight: bold; color: #ffffff; background-color: #eabb72;}

.updatetd {    border: 1px solid #eabb72;
     background-color:#ffffff;
     padding:10px;
     padding-bottom:0px;
     font-size:12px;
     line-height:16px;
     font-family:Arial, Helvetica, sans-serif;

}

.vidtab {
     margin-top:15px;
     border: 1px solid #adadad;
}

.vidtab_td1 {
     padding:10px;
     border-right-width: 1px;
     border-right-style: solid;
     border-right-color: #adadad;
     background-color:#d7d7d7;
}

.vidtab_td2 {
     text-align:left;
     font-family:Arial, Helvetica, sans-serif;
     padding:10px;
     background-color:#ededed;
     font-size:12px;

}

.pagestab {
     margin-top:10px;
     margin-left:25px;}
     
.pagesTitle {
     color:#c9015d;
     padding-top:10px;
     padding-bottom:10px;
     padding-left:10px;
     font-size:26px;
     font-weight:bold;
     font-style: italic;
     letter-spacing: -1px;
}

.pagesmenu {
     font-size:18px;
     color:#c8015c;
     text-align:center;
     height:47px;
     background-image:url(images/pagesmenubg.jpg);}
     
.pagesmenu a {
     font-weight:bold;
     color:#000;
     text-decoration:none;}
     
.pagesmenu a:hover {
     font-weight:bold;
     color:#c8015c;
     text-decoration:none;}
     
.memmenubox {
     text-align:center;
     height:65px;
     background-image:url(images/memmenuback.jpg);
     font-size:20px;
     color:#a04525}
     
.memmenubox a {
     font-weight:bold;
     color:#d65203;
     text-decoration:none;}
     
.memmenubox a:hover {
     font-weight:bold;
     color:#ff6600;
     text-decoration:none;}
     
     
     
     
     
     
.memtitle {
     font-size:26px;
     font-weight:bold;
     font-style: italic;
     letter-spacing: -0.02em;
     color:#d6500e;}
     
.membable {
     margin-top:10px;
     width:965px;
     margin-left:18px;}
     
.membable_td1 {
     width:200px;
     padding-right:10px;
}

.membox_red {
     background-color: #eabb72;
     border: 1px solid #a04525;
     text-align:left;
     padding-bottom:10px;
     }
     
.membox_blue {
     background-color: #fff9d2;
     border: 1px solid #eabb72;
     text-align:left;
     padding-bottom:10px;
     margin-bottom:10px;
     }
     
.membox_red input, select {
     background-color: #fff;
     border: 1px solid #a04525;
     padding:3px;
     color:#a04525;
     font-weight:bold;
     }
     
.memboxtitle_red {
     background-color:#a04525;
     font-size:20px;
     color:#FFF;
     text-align:left;
     font-weight:bold;
     padding-left:10px;
     padding-top:3px;
     padding-bottom:6px;
     margin-bottom:10px;

     }
     
.memboxtitle_blue {
     background-color:#eabb72;
     font-size:20px;
     color:#FFF;
     text-align:left;
     font-weight:bold;
     padding-left:10px;
     padding-top:3px;
     padding-bottom:6px;
     margin-bottom:10px;

     }
     
.memtabmodels {
     margin-top:5px;
     margin-left:0px;
     margin-right:0px;}
     
.memtabmodels td {
     padding-top:0px;
     padding-bottom:5px;
     padding-left:4px;
}

.membox_model {
     width:178px;
     text-align:center;
     background-color:#FFF;
     border: 1px solid #eabb72;
     padding-top: 0px;
     padding-right: 0px;
     padding-bottom: 2px;
     padding-left: 0px;
}

.membox_model p a {
     color:#a04525;
     font-weight:bold;
     text-decoration:none;
}

.membox_model p a:hover {
     color:#e54f1a;
     font-weight:bold;
     text-decoration:underline;
}

.memtab2 {
     margin-top:4px;
     width:170px;
     margin-left:10px;
}

.memtab2 td {
     text-align:left;
     font-size:11px;
     color:#e54f1a}
     
.memtextbox {
     background-color:#FFF;
     margin-left:10px;
     margin-right:10px;
     padding:10px;}
     
.modelsalfbox {
     background-color:#FFF;
     padding:7px;
     margin-top:10px;
     margin-left:5px;
     margin-right:5px;
     margin-bottom:10px;
     border: 1px solid #00c8fb;
     color:#0477a9;
}

.modelalf {
     width:400px;
     text-align:center;
     margin-left:180px;}
     
.modelalf a {
     font-weight:bold;
     text-decoration:underline;
}

.modelalf a:hover {
     font-weight:bold;
     text-decoration:none;
}


.plrate {
     margin-top:10px;
     margin-left:30px;
     height:20px;
     text-align:center;
}
.plrate .ratingItem {
     width: 17px;
     height: 16px;
     font-family: Verdana, Arial, Helvetica, sans-serif;
     font-size: 10px;
     line-height: 16px;
     text-decoration: none;
     color: #a04525;
     background-color: #FFFFFF;
     text-align: center;
     vertical-align: middle;
     border: #a04525 1px solid;
     display: block;
     float:left;
     margin-left:2px;
     margin-right:3px;
}
.plrate a:hover.ratingItem{
     background-color:#f1cea0;
     color:#FFF;
}

.memtitlediv {
     width:925px;
     text-align:left;
     margin-left:35px;
     margin-top:10px;
     margin-bottom:20px;
     padding-bottom:10px;
     font-size:26px;
     font-weight:bold;
     color:#a04525;
     font-style: italic;
     letter-spacing: -0.05em;
     border-bottom-width: 1px;
     border-bottom-style: dotted;
     border-bottom-color: #a04525;
     }

.thumb { border: 1px solid #00c8fb;
     }

.contentblock{width: 180px; height: 250px; float: left; text-align: center; padding-bottom: 10px;}  

.clearfix {clear: both;}